In The Netherlands , there was from July 3, 1946 to August 7, 1948 the cabinet Beel I, with Dr. L.J.M. Beel (KVP) as prime minister.
The Netherlands had about 9.5 million citizens.

Weather October 27, 1947
The temperature on October 27, 1947 was between -0.8 °C and 8.6 °C and averaged 3.4 °C. There was 8.7 hours of sunshine (87%). The average windspeed was 4 Bft (moderate breeze) and was prevailing from the east-northeast.
